aboutsummaryrefslogtreecommitdiffstats
path: root/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s
diff options
context:
space:
mode:
authorShlomo Hecht <shlomo@twine-s.com>2020-04-22 10:53:18 +0300
committerShlomo Hecht <shlomo@twine-s.com>2020-04-22 10:53:18 +0300
commitfe332e7910fccc09a8fc6ccf1f617ff00e7d7568 (patch)
tree9eef1aaf1311275a8ef7de2e1bba330f8b663354 /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s
parent1336b996270529c97006c1563c3986a95c070607 (diff)
parent34d7201f46c07a6311fcaa9df329ec22c5ebdb49 (diff)
downloadTango-fe332e7910fccc09a8fc6ccf1f617ff00e7d7568.tar.gz
Tango-fe332e7910fccc09a8fc6ccf1f617ff00e7d7568.zip
Merge branch 'master' of https://twinetfs.visualstudio.com/Tango/_git/Tango
Diffstat (limited to '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s')
-rw-r--r--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s13
1 files changed, 10 insertions, 3 deletions
diff --git a/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s b/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s
index 203196fda..f57de886f 100644
--- a/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s
+++ b/Software/Visual_Studio/Scripting/Tango.Scripting.Test/MainWindowVM.cs
@@ -12,13 +12,19 @@ using Tango.SharedUI;
namespace Tango.Scripting.Test
{
+ public class TestContext : IContext
+ {
+
+ }
+
public class MainWindowVM : ViewModel
{
+
public RelayCommand AddScriptCommand { get; set; }
public RelayCommand RunCommand { get; set; }
- private Project _project;
- public Project Project
+ private Project<TestContext> _project;
+ public Project<TestContext> Project
{
get { return _project; }
set { _project = value; RaisePropertyChangedAuto(); }
@@ -26,7 +32,8 @@ namespace Tango.Scripting.Test
public MainWindowVM()
{
- Project = Project.New("untitled", Encoding.Default.GetString(Properties.Resources.template));
+ Project = Project<TestContext>.New("untitled");
+ Project.Scripts.Add(Script.New("main.csx", Encoding.Default.GetString(Properties.Resources.template), true));
AddScriptCommand = new RelayCommand(AddScriptFile);
RunCommand = new RelayCommand(RunProject);
}